About the Role
The HR Associate Intern will assist with operational activities across the business to maximize efficiency and reduce cost. The goal is to provide additional support to the Human Resources department which aims to increase employee engagement and ensure all people have knowledge around roles, responsibilities, and performance measures. This could include significant research with AI and other efficiency capabilities. This role may be project-oriented or may help with overall support in areas where needed.

Essential Responsibilities:
  • Assist with various administrative and operational tasks related to the recruitment process, including posting job ads, screening resumes, scheduling interviews, and supporting recruitment events. 
  • Job Posting: Posting job openings on various platforms, including online job boards and company websites. 
  • Resume Screening: Reviewing resumes and applications to identify qualified candidates. 
  • Interview Scheduling: Coordinating and scheduling interviews with candidates and hiring managers. 
  • Candidate Communication: Maintaining contact with candidates throughout the recruitment process, providing updates, and answering inquiries. 
  • Data Entry and Management: Updating applicant tracking systems (ATS) and maintaining accurate records of candidates. 
  • Event Support: Assisting with recruitment events, such as job fairs and campus visits. 
  • Onboarding Support: Assisting with the onboarding process for new hires.
  • Background Checks: Conducting background checks on candidates (under supervision).
  • Reference Checks: Organizing or conducting reference checks.
  • Report Generation: Preparing reports on recruitment activities and metrics.
  • HR Policy Support: Assisting with HR policies and procedures.
  • Internship Program Support: Assisting with the development and implementation of internship programs. 
  • Administrative Tasks: Handling general office tasks, such as filing, organizing documents, and answering phone calls. 
  • Perform other duties as requested by the Chief People Oficer
